Visitors to Newtongrange Train Station will find a range of facilities designed for convenience and accessibility. While there is no traditional ticket office, ticket machines are readily available on-site to purchase or collect tickets, making the travel experience seamless. For those who utilize smartcards, validators are conveniently present at the station. The station offers step-free access throughout, ensuring it is user-friendly for all travelers. Additionally, there are sheltered bicycle stands and CCTV for added security, making cycling a convenient option for getting to and from the station.
Although Newtongrange lacks certain amenities such as toilets, eateries, and shops, the station compensates with practical alternatives. There is a sheltered waiting area on the platform for travelers awaiting their train. The installation of public Wi-Fi keeps you connected to the digital world, and an induction loop is available for those who require hearing assistance. The absence of staff assistance is mitigated by comprehensive customer help points and useful online resources.

For those planning their journey from Eastham Rake, it is essential to note that there is no ticket office on site. However, smartcards can be issued and validated here, and tickets purchased online can be collected. While there are no waiting rooms or accessible tickets, the station is equipped with induction loops for the hearing impaired and customer help points for guidance. CCTV surveillance ensures customer security throughout the day.
Accessibility at Eastham Rake is somewhat limited, with step-free access available partially. Although there is an 84 meter ramp for the Hooton-bound platform, the Liverpool-bound platform requires use of stepped ramps. Facilities like toilets and a seating area are available; and though there is no provision for wheelchair loans or waiting lounges, passengers still find comfort in the basic amenities provided.
Though a taxi rank is absent at the station, travelers won’t find themselves stranded as there are several bus links available. The nearest airport is Liverpool John Lennon Airport, with integrated bus and rail tickets purchasable from any Merseyrail station. The local bus services can be accessed by contacting the Traveline. Rail replacement services are also available during planned disruptions ensuring passengers can continue their journeys with minimal hassle.
